Chris FlanaganChris Flanagan
Just what a proper Indian restaurant should be from layout and decor to friendly service and well presented, tasty food. And all at excellent prices. The menu choices are extensive, ranging from traditional, well-known, fayre to more unusual chef specialities. The vegetarian options are a-plenty. The seating booths provide for privacy and an intimate dining experience. Each is equipped with an electrical socket for plugging in a hot tray for keeping food piping hot. A call button allows a discreet way of gaining staff attention without having to wave your arms around or catch someone as they pass by. Service was quick and efficient. I think the chili pepper guide for the seasoning heat of dishes is reliable. We had both lamb and chicken in our order and both were well cooked, moist and tender. Portion sizes are generous, so bear that in mind when ordering. It's very easy to over order! I only wish we had a restaurant like this back home!
Dominic EgertonDominic Egerton
Been here a few times but was over 10 years ago now and didn't think too much of it. However after visiting yesterday I have to say my opinion is much changed. I had a lamb madras, keema naan, pilau rice and Garlic chilli aloo and my girlfriend had the vegetable balti. Both our meals were absolutely sublime, really tasty, nice consistency of sauce and not runny and also no oil sitting on the top! Really top draw stuff and the madras was a good spice level. Service was good and the food came in good time as expected with it being a quiet night but good to see none the less. Tonight's visit very much changed my opinion for the better πŸ‘
Andrew SmithAndrew Smith
The staff were very attentive throughout and after a short wait I was shown to my table and my drink order was taken. I was given time to peruse the menu and I soon had my order in. I'm not sure if it is a southern thing but I find that a chicken tikka masala is always more red in colour the further I travel south, that aside this one was very nice with plenty of large chunks of chicken breast and the sauce was very tasty. The nan bread was also very good. Poppadoms and pickle tray was ok but the prawn puri was excellent πŸ‘ŒπŸ‘ I'll definitely be calling in again the next time I'm down that way.

So disappointed with this restaurant. We went here based on raving reviews and awards and was so disheartened. As ever, in my opinion this must be down to out of date reviews or restaurant placed reviews. The award was in 2017 so this must have changed since as this was for from award winning food. Hopefully the Restaurant takes note and improves.

We ordered poppadoms and the mango chutney was red in colour and tasted strange. I should have known from this where basics are not right the rest of the food was a big let down. Just not authentic tastes I expect.

Onion Baji was good though so will give a star for this. However, Chicken Tikka Masala was bright red - too much red dye and not a taste I would relate to what was ordered.

Aloo Paneer. The cheese was all melted on the top. This is not like any I have tasted.. and this was definitely not paneer cheese! The spinach should be a rich creamy taste with pieces of paneer. Not sure why this cheese was used.

Pashwari Naan: There was definitely a coconut taste though no raisins and could not make out any almonds.

Other dishes ordered included veg curry, which was mainly just potatoes and plain source.

Service - ok, but no one asked if the food was ok, which was a first as normally they should ask! Perhaps they knew what I would have said.

Sorry to give a bad review, but hope that it will provide feedback that others find useful when search for a place to eat Indian food...
